Introduction to Serpentine and Soapstone Countertops

Serpentine countertops are crafted from a mineral group primarily composed of magnesium silicate, showcasing a range of green hues and a smooth, waxy texture that offers moderate durability and heat resistance. Soapstone countertops consist mainly of talc, lending a soft, smooth feel with exceptional heat and chemical resistance, making them highly durable and easy to maintain. Both materials provide unique aesthetic appeal and practical benefits, with serpentine offering a more vibrant green coloration and soapstone favored for its classic, matte gray tones.

Geological Formation and Characteristics

Serpentine countertops are formed from ultramafic rocks through hydrothermal alteration of peridotite, resulting in a mineral composition rich in magnesium and iron silicates, which gives serpentine its distinctive green hues and mottled patterns. Soapstone originates from metamorphosed dolomite or magnesium-rich limestone subjected to heat and pressure during regional metamorphism, producing a dense, talc-rich stone known for its softness, heat resistance, and smooth, soapy texture. Geological characteristics of serpentine include moderate hardness and susceptibility to acidic etching, whereas soapstone offers superior chemical resistance and durability despite its softer mineral structure, making both stones unique choices based on their formation and physical properties.

Visual Appeal: Color and Pattern Differences

Serpentine countertops showcase vibrant green hues with intricate veining patterns, creating a dynamic and natural aesthetic that brightens kitchen spaces. Soapstone offers a softer, matte finish with muted gray tones and subtle veining, providing a timeless, elegant look that adapts well to various design styles. The distinct color palettes and patterns of serpentine and soapstone allow homeowners to choose between bold contrasts and understated sophistication for their countertops.

Maintenance Requirements and Care Tips

Serpentine countertops require regular sealing due to their porous nature, which helps prevent staining and etching, while soapstone is non-porous and naturally resistant to stains and bacteria, needing only occasional oiling to maintain its rich color. Both materials benefit from gentle cleaning with pH-neutral soap and water to avoid surface damage. Avoid abrasive cleaners or harsh chemicals on serpentine and soapstone to preserve their structural integrity and appearance over time.
